3.8.2 Adjusting Delivery Opening on Header with Hydraulic Deck Shift
The delivery opening can be changed by moving the inboard deck shift stops.

1. Remove bolts (A).
2. Slide stop (B) outboard to decrease the maximum opening
size, or inboard to increase the maximum opening.
CAUTION
Adjust the outboard stops to prevent the decks from contacting
each other.
3. Reinstall bolts (A) and tighten.
